HOST_CPU_CORES=$(nproc --all)
HOST_CPU_VENDOR=$(lscpu | grep -E 'Vendor' | cut -d':' -f2 | sed 's/ //g')
HOST_CPU_SOCKETS=$(lscpu | grep -E 'Socket' | cut -d':' -f2 | sed 's/ //g')
#A CPU with Intel VT-x / AMD SVM support is required
if [ -z "${cpu_cores}" ]; then
if [ "${HOST_CPU_CORES}" -ge 32 ]; then
GUEST_CPU_CORES="16"
elif [ "${HOST_CPU_CORES}" -ge 16 ]; then
GUEST_CPU_CORES="8"
elif [ "${HOST_CPU_CORES}" -ge 8 ]; then
GUEST_CPU_CORES="4"
elif [ "${HOST_CPU_CORES}" -ge 4 ]; then
GUEST_CPU_CORES="2"
else
GUEST_CPU_CORES="1"
fi
else
GUEST_CPU_CORES="${cpu_cores}"
fi
# Account for Hyperthreading/SMT.
if [ -e /sys/devices/system/cpu/smt/control ] && [ "${GUEST_CPU_CORES}" -ge 2 ]; then
HOST_CPU_SMT=$(cat /sys/devices/system/cpu/smt/control)
case ${HOST_CPU_SMT} in
on)
GUEST_CPU_THREADS=2
GUEST_CPU_LOGICAL_CORES=$(( GUEST_CPU_CORES / GUEST_CPU_THREADS ))
;;
*)
GUEST_CPU_THREADS=1
GUEST_CPU_LOGICAL_CORES=${GUEST_CPU_CORES}
;;
esac
else
GUEST_CPU_THREADS=1
GUEST_CPU_LOGICAL_CORES=${GUEST_CPU_CORES}
fi
local SMP="-smp cores=${GUEST_CPU_LOGICAL_CORES},threads=${GUEST_CPU_THREADS},sockets=${HOST_CPU_SOCKETS}"
echo -n " - CPU: ${HOST_CPU_SOCKETS} Socket(s), ${GUEST_CPU_LOGICAL_CORES} Core(s), ${GUEST_CPU_THREADS} Thread(s)"
